The Tasmanian Government has partnered with the Commonwealth Government to provide eligible households with $250 of targeted electricity bill rebates annually over two years. The first rebate will be applied to customer bills in the second half of the 2023 calendar year.
Customers who already receive the Annual Electricity Concession do not need to apply for the rebate, it will be added to your account automatically.
Customers with a DVA gold card can apply with us.
Customers who have a Commonwealth Seniors Health Card, Family Tax Benefit A & B or a Carers Allowance, you will be contacted by the relevant Commonwealth Agency between July and September to advise what action you will need to take to register.
There will be 4 payments of $125 made to your Aurora Energy account.
When | How Much? |
---|---|
Between July & December 2023 | $125.00 |
Between April & June 2024 | $125.00 |
Between July & September 2024 | $125.00 |
Between April & June 2025 | $125.00 |
For your household to be eligible for the rebate, the electricity account holder must, as of 01 July 2023, be a recipient or holder of the following benefit or card types:
Eligible Benefit or Card Type | Key Information |
---|---|
Pensioner Concession Card (Services Australia or DVA) | You don't need to do anything. We'll apply the rebate to your account. |
Health Care Card (including Low Income Health Care Card) | You don't need to do anything. We'll apply the rebate to your account. |
DVA Gold Card | You will need to register with us. Contact Aurora Energy on 1300 132 003 |
Commonwealth Seniors Health Card (Services Australia or DVA) | You will need to register. Services Australia or the Department of Veteran Affairs will contact you about how to do this between July and September 2023. |
Family Tax Benefit (FTB) A and B | You will need to register. Services Australia will contact you in about how to do this in September 2023. |
Carer Allowance. | You will need to register. Services Australia will contact you about how to do this in September 2023. |
See the table above regarding your card or benefit type and how this Rebate will work for you. Here are also some key things to check:
If you haven't got a concession card yet, apply for one now and ensure your concession information is updated before 01 July 2023. Get a concession card at concessions.tas.gov.au
If you are eligible for the annual electricity concession but do not currently receive it, please complete the Annual Electricity Concession Application Form to register using the Online Web Form or Download and Print PDF
If you don't have an electricity account because the account is in the name of another person in your household, you need to transfer the account to your name in order to receive the rebate. You can do this by getting in touch with our team
If you don't have an electricity account because you don't receive electricity from an electricity retailer and are on an embedded network (for instance, you receive electricity via your landlord in a caravan park or retirement home or village), you are still eligible and will need to apply for the rebate. Prices effective: 1 July 2023
The electricity concession provides eligible customers with a daily discount of 172.434 cents. We administer the concession on behalf of the Tasmanian Government.
Eligible customers must have one of the following concession cards:
To apply, fill in the Annual Electricity Concession Application:
Seniors cards are not eligible for the annual electricity concession.
The life support concession is a daily discount. This concession can only be claimed once for your primary place of residence, however, if you have more than one life support device you may be able to claim the discount for each eligible device.
The Life Support Concession is for customers who use an approved life support system or who live with someone who uses one.
The approved devices and rates per day are:
Oxygen Concentrator | 127.806¢ |
Peritoneal dialysis machine | 94.825¢ |
Haemo-dialysis machine | 94.825¢ |
Chronic positive pressure & airways regulator | 45.350¢ |
Continuous positive airways pressure machine | 45.350¢ |
Respirator (iron lung) | 169.033¢ |
Combination oxygen concentration and chronic positive pressure and airways regulator | 173.156¢ |
Phototherapy machine | 240.845¢ |
Left ventricular assist device | 15.350¢ |

The medical cooling or heating concession is a daily discount if you have, or live with, a person who has, a medical condition that requires cooling or heating of your home (principal place of residence) to manage that condition.
The current concession is 51.648 cents per day.
The electricity account holder must have an eligible Pension Concession Card or Health Care Card to qualify for the medical cooling or heating concession.

It’s important to note that all the discounts only apply to your home (principal place of residence on a general domestic energy tariff) – and can’t be used for holiday homes, businesses or by landlords renting out their property.
